Key Strategies for Successful Project Management
To ensure the success of large software projects, consider the following strategies:
- Adopt Agile Methodologies: Agile frameworks, such as Scrum or Kanban, facilitate flexibility and continuous improvement throughout the project lifecycle.
- Implement Robust Project Management Tools: Tools like JIRA or Trello can help track progress, manage tasks, and foster communication among team members.
- Focus on Clear Communication: Regular stand-ups and retrospectives ensure that everyone is aligned and can voice concerns or suggestions.
- Prioritize Quality Assurance: Incorporating automated testing and continuous integration can significantly reduce bugs and improve product quality.
Challenges in Large Software Project Management
Despite the best strategies, managers often face challenges such as scope creep, team burnout, and integration issues. Addressing these proactively is crucial for maintaining project momentum.
